August 30, 2011 – The United States Equestrian Federation (USEF) has named 2011 Land Rover U.S. Eventing Team for the Pan American Games. The Pan American Games will take place in Guadalajara, Mexico, October 14-30, 2011. The USEF has named five horse and rider combinations? to the US Eventing Team,? as well as five replacement teams.

Held at the CCI2*, five horses will compete for both team and individual classification, with the best three scores to count for the team score.

The following horse/rider combinations have been named by the USEF to the 2011 Land Rover U.S. Eventing Team for the Pan American Games (in alphabetical order):

Hannah Sue Burnett (The Plains, VA) and Jacqueline Mars’ Harbour Pilot. Harbour Pilot is an 8-year-old Irish Sport Horse gelding.

Buck Davidson (Ocala, FL) and Sharon Will’s Absolute Liberty.? Absolute Liberty is an 8-year-old Thoroughbred x Oldenburg mare.

Jonathan Holling (Ocala, FL) and Constance Holling’s Downtown Harrison. Downtown Harrison is a 7-year-old Trakehner x Thoroughbred gelding.

Shannon Lilley (Gilroy, CA) and The Lilley Group’s Ballingowan Pizzaz. Ballingowan Pizzaz is a 9-year-old Irish Sport Horse gelding.

Michael Pollard (Dalton, GA) and Nathalie Pollard’s Schoensgreen Hanni. Schoensgreen Hanni is an 8-year-old German Sport Horse mare.

The following horse/rider combinations have been named as replacements (in alphabetical order):

Boyd Martin (Cochranville, PA) and Dana Diemer’s Cold Harbor. Cold Harbor is an 11-year-old Canadian Sport Horse.

Kristin Schmolze (Califon, NJ) and her own, Bill and Janet Schmolze’s Ballylaffin Bracken. Ballylaffin Bracken is an 11-year-old Irish Sport Horse gelding.

Tamra Smith (Murietta, CA) and Leigh Mesher’s Mar de Amor.? Mar de Amor is an 11-year-old Selle Francais gelding.

Lynn Symansky (Middleburg, VA) and her own Donner. Donner is an 8-year-old Thoroughbred gelding.

Jolie Wentworth (Martinez, CA) and Tracey Bowman’s Good Knight. Good Knight is a 9-year-old Canadian Sport Horse.

These riders will have mandatory training at the Morven Park Horse Trials, September 30- October 2 in Leesburg, VA. They will then go to training camp with Chef d’Equipe Capt. Mark Phillips beginning October 10 at Meredyth South in Ocala, FL. Training camp will last five days and then the horses will travel to Mexico.
